Factors Affecting Cost Variations
Home foundation leveling in Lincoln, MO, involves addressing uneven or settling foundations to restore stability and prevent further damage. The scope of work can vary based on the size of the property and the severity of the foundation issues. Understanding typical project components can help homeowners compare options and plan accordingly.
- Materials used often include steel piers, mudjacking foam, or polyurethane injections, depending on the approach and specific needs.
- The scope of work can range from small residential crawl spaces to larger basement foundations, affecting overall project size.
- Labor complexity varies with the foundation type, accessibility, and extent of settlement or damage.
- Permitting requirements may depend on local regulations and the extent of structural work involved.
- Additional services, such as crack repair or moisture barriers, may be included as optional extras based on the foundation condition.
